Sincerely Your, SURF3DMORE INFORMATION ABOUT 3D MODELS :STANDARD ELECTRIC HOIST CRANE: Powerful, Controlled Lifting with Remote Operation

This describes a common and versatile type of overhead lifting system designed for efficiently and safely moving heavy loads within a defined workspace. It features an electric hoist for powered lifting and lowering, a hook for secure load attachment, and a remote control for convenient and often safer operation.

Key Features and Functionality:

Electric Hoist: A motor-driven lifting mechanism that uses either wire rope or chain to lift and lower loads. Electric hoists offer significant lifting capacity and speed compared to manual hoists.Standard Design: Refers to a common and widely used configuration, often found in various industrial and commercial settings.Crane Structure: The hoist is typically mounted to a structural framework such as a jib crane, bridge crane, monorail system, or gantry crane, allowing for horizontal movement of the load within the crane's reach.Hook Attachment: Features a sturdy hook at the end of the lifting medium (rope or chain) for secure attachment to various lifting slings, rigging hardware, or directly to the load.Remote Control: Operated via a handheld remote control (wired or wireless), allowing the operator to control the lifting and lowering motions from a safe distance, often providing better visibility of the load and surrounding area.Push-Button Operation: The remote control typically features intuitive push buttons for up, down, and sometimes horizontal movement (depending on the crane type).Power Source: Requires an electrical power supply to operate the hoist.Safety Features: Includes essential safety mechanisms such as overload protection (preventing lifting beyond capacity), limit switches (preventing over-travel), and emergency stop buttons.Various Lifting Capacities and Speeds: Available in a wide range of lifting capacities (from hundreds of pounds to many tons) and lifting speeds to suit different application requirements.Durable Construction: Built with robust materials to withstand the demands of industrial lifting operations.Benefits:

Enhanced Lifting Power: Electric power allows for lifting significantly heavier loads with ease.Increased Efficiency: Powered lifting and remote control streamline material handling and reduce manual labor.Improved Safety: Remote operation allows the operator to maintain a safe distance from the load, reducing the risk of injury.Precise Load Control: Electric controls offer accurate and smooth lifting and lowering motions.Operator Convenience: Remote control provides greater flexibility and visibility during lifting operations.Versatile Applications: Suitable for a wide range of lifting tasks in various industries.Potential Applications:

Manufacturing Plants: Moving raw materials, workpieces, and finished goods.Warehouses: Loading and unloading trucks, moving pallets, and handling inventory.Machine Shops: Lifting and positioning heavy machinery and parts.Construction Sites: Lifting materials and equipment.Automotive Repair Shops: Lifting engines and vehicle components.Loading Docks: Facilitating the movement of goods.In summary, a standard electric hoist crane with a hook and remote control is a powerful, efficient, and safe lifting solution that provides controlled movement of heavy loads with the added convenience and safety of remote operation.

Geometry
No N-gons
N-gons are polygons with five or more sides which might cause issues in certain processes like rendering or animation. Learn more
No faceted geometry
Faceted geometry uses flat surfaces without smoothing, which can look unrealistic on curves.
Learn more
Manifold geometry
Manifold geometry ensures all surfaces are properly connected, avoiding issues like edges shared by more than two faces.
Learn more
